Mrs. Lizzie Bollinger Myer, fifty-nine, wife of the Rev. Reuben E. Myer, Brunnersville, died at 7:40 a.m. Saturday at the Lancaster General Hospital where she had been a patient for the past week. Mrs. Myer has been in ill heath for several months.
She was a member of the Middle Creek Church of the Brethren, of which her husband is an associate minister. She was a daughter of the late John H. and Lizzie Lentz Smith, and is survived by her husband and these children: Henry Bollinger, Myerstown; Kathryn, wife of Morris Brown. Lebanon Rl; and Edna, wife of John Balbaugh, Lititz. Seven grandchildren and one great grandchild also survive, as do these step-children: Florence, wife of, Gravbill Miller, and Sadie, wife of Dillman Burkholder, both of Manheim RD; Clayton and Jacob, both of Manheim, and Charles, of Lititz. Twenty-three step-grandchildren and three step-great grandchildren survive. These sisters and a brother also survive: Annie, wife of Irving Heisey, Fredericksburg; Minnie, wife of Harvey Funk, Lebanon R2; Henry Smith, Downingtown; Sallie, wife of Simon Heisey, Lebanon; and Mary, wife of Harry Horst, Lebanon R5.-Lancaster New Era Lancaster, Pennsylvania
Mon, Jun 6, 1949
